Sax Comm Objects 7.0.2182 is a tool primarily used for serial communication in Windows applications. If you’re looking for modern or notable alternatives that offer similar functionality, here are five great options:
1. SerialPort Class (System.IO.Ports) - .NET Framework: This is a built-in class in the .NET Framework that provides a straightforward way to handle serial communication. It's easy to use and integrates well with other .NET components, making it a great choice for developers working within the .NET ecosystem.
2. EasyComm: EasyComm is another robust option for serial communication. It supports a wide range of features, including multi-threading and event-driven communication, making it suitable for complex applications. Its user-friendly API makes it accessible to developers of all levels.
3. LibSerial: This open-source library is designed for serial communications in C++. LibSerial provides a straightforward interface and works across multiple platforms. It can handle asynchronous operations, which can be advantageous for applications requiring non-blocking communication.
4. PySerial: If you're working with Python, PySerial is a well-known library for serial communication. It provides a simple interface for configuring and reading from serial ports, making it a popular choice among Python developers for quicker prototyping and deployment.
5. SerialPortManager: This is a modern and user-friendly library for .NET applications. It encapsulates the complexities of serial communication and provides easy-to-use methods for reading and writing data, handling events, and managing multiple ports. It's suitable for both novice and experienced developers.
Each of these alternatives brings its unique strengths and capabilities to the table, depending on the programming language and use case you are targeting.
